+#ifndef RRACE_ICON_H_
+#define RRACE_ICON_H_
+
+/*
+ * Generate one tile of the program icon at various sizes, which is a 3x3 grid
+ * of coloured tiles.
+ *
+ * These functions all operate as follows:
+ *
+ * - icon points to the start of the complete image buffer, in row-major
+ * order. Each byte represents one pixel of the icon, so for example the
+ * 16x16 icon requires a 256-byte buffer.
+ *
+ * - c controls the byte values that are written to the icon for this tile.
+ * The least significant 8 bits of c encode the primary colour, bits 8-15
+ * encode the dark shade colour, and bits 16-23 encode the light shade
+ * colour.
+ *
+ * - tile_x and tile_y select which tile to render (each may be 0, 1 or 2).
+ *
+ * By calling the function 9 times with all combinations of tile_x/tile_y
+ * values, a complete icon is generated.
+ */
+
+void icon_tile16(unsigned char *icon, unsigned long c, int tile_x, int tile_y);
+void icon_tile24(unsigned char *icon, unsigned long c, int tile_x, int tile_y);
+void icon_tile32(unsigned char *icon, unsigned long c, int tile_x, int tile_y);
+void icon_tile48(unsigned char *icon, unsigned long c, int tile_x, int tile_y);
+
+#endif
